DBP concentrations in consuming water might be minimized through the use of disinfectants including ozone, chloramines, or chlorine dioxide. Like chlorine, their oxidative Attributes are ample to damage some pretreatment device operations and need to be removed early while in the pretreatment process. The complete removing of some of these disinfectants might be problematic. For instance, chloramines might degrade over the disinfection method or for the duration of pretreatment removing, thereby releasing ammonia, which in turn can have around for the concluded water. Pretreatment unit operations has to be created and operated to adequately take out the disinfectant, drinking drinking water DBPs, and objectionable disinfectant degradants. A serious problem can manifest if device operations built to take out chlorine had been, without having warning, challenged with chloramine-that contains drinking h2o from a municipality that had been mandated to cease use of chlorine disinfection to adjust to ever tightening EPA Ingesting H2o THM specifications.

ENDOTOXIN Issues Endotoxins are lipopolysaccharides present in and get rid of with the cell envelope which is exterior on the mobile wall of Gram-adverse micro organism. Gram-adverse microorganisms that sort biofilms may become a source of endotoxins in pharmaceutical waters. Endotoxins may perhaps come about as clusters of lipopolysaccharide molecules connected with residing microorganisms, fragments of lifeless microorganisms or even the polysaccharide slime surrounding biofilm bacteria, or as absolutely free molecules.

Specific thing to consider is required for creating most microbial motion levels for Drinking H2o as the drinking water is frequently delivered to the facility within a affliction above which the consumer has little Regulate. Superior microbial stages in Drinking Water might be indicative of the municipal h2o program upset, damaged drinking water main, or insufficient disinfection, and thus, opportunity contamination with objectionable microorganisms. Using the instructed microbial enumeration methodology, a reasonable greatest motion amount for Drinking Water is 500 cfu for each mL.

Distilled Water This drinking water is produced by vaporizing liquid drinking water and condensing it in a purer state. It can be used principally like a solvent for reagent preparing, but It is additionally laid out in the execution of other aspects of tests, for instance for rinsing an analyte, transferring a test materials for a slurry, as being a calibration typical or analytical blank, and for test apparatus cleaning. It is usually cited given that the starting off water to be used for earning Large Purity H2o. Simply because Not one of the cited uses of this h2o imply a need for a certain purity attribute that can only be derived by distillation, drinking water Assembly the necessities for Purified Drinking water derived by other means of purification could possibly be Similarly appropriate the place Distilled H2o is specified. Freshly Distilled H2o Also called just lately distilled drinking water, it is actually produced in the same vogue to Distilled Drinking water and may be used shortly right after its era. This means the necessity to stay away from endotoxin contamination along with almost every other adventitious forms of contamination with the air or containers that may occur with extended storage. It is actually used for getting ready answers for subcutaneous test animal injections as well as for just a reagent solvent in tests for which there appears being no particularly large water purity desired that can be ascribable to getting freshly distilled. In the test-animal use, the time period freshly distilled and its testing use imply a chemical, endotoxin, and microbiological purity that might be equally glad by Water for Injection (even though no reference is manufactured to those chemical, endotoxin, or microbial characteristics or particular security from recontamination).
